JOB SEEKERS: Beware of job scams and fake employment offers. It has come to our attention that fraudulent employment offers have been sent to job seekers by people who claim to be employees of Builders FirstSource (BFS). These scammers use a variety of tactics to engage with job seekers to commit identity theft, financial fraud, and other crimes. They can be very convincing, going as far as to steal the profile pictures of our actual recruiters from their LinkedIn profiles and using email addresses that contain words such as ‘@BuildersFirstSource’ or '@BFS.' The scammers will typically ask you to send money at some point (for equipment, training, or a uniform, etc.). A LEGITIMATE BFS RECRUITER OR HIRING MANAGER WILL NEVER ASK YOU TO SEND US MONEY. Also, you will never receive a job offer from us if we have not verbally interviewed you. If you ever receive an unsolicited or suspicious communication that demands any form of payment in connection with employment at BFS, you should consider it to be fraudulent and cease all contact with the sender. You can report US job scams to the FTC (www.ReportFraud.ftc.gov), your state attorney general, or econsumer.gov for international scams. You can also report any fraudulent activity to LinkedIn.

PURPOSE

Gain industry and organizational knowledge through daily business interactions and hands-on Human Resources assignments. The Human Resources Intern will support various HR functions, including onboarding, employee engagement, benefits administration, compliance initiatives, and special projects. Work is performed under direct supervision while providing valuable exposure to core HR practices and business operations.

 

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Support onboarding activities, including preparing new hire paperwork, coordinating orientation sessions, and ensuring a positive employee experience.
  • Assist with benefits administration processes, employee communication, and benefits orientation activities.
  • Help maintain employee records and HR documentation while ensuring compliance with company policies and applicable employment regulations.
  • Support employee recognition and engagement programs by assisting with planning, communication, and coordination of events and initiatives.
  • Participate in HR projects involving data gathering, reporting, research, and process improvement efforts.
  • Assist with compiling and organizing information for departmental reports, audits, and compliance-related activities.
  • Support training and development initiatives, including scheduling training sessions, tracking participation, and preparing materials.
  • Participate in team meetings, brainstorming sessions, and cross-functional projects.
  • Assist with employee relations initiatives and help direct employee inquiries to appropriate HR team members.
  • Support exit interview administration and assist with analyzing feedback and identifying trends.
  • Maintain confidentiality of sensitive employee and company information.
  • Perform other duties and special projects as assigned.
